Inflammable Gas Mixture Detection with a Single Catalytic Sensor Based on the Electric Field Effect
This paper introduces a new way to analyze mixtures of inflammable gases with a single catalytic sensor. The analysis technology was based on a new finding that an electric field on the catalytic sensor can change the output sensitivity of the sensor. Bromine gas was evaluated for converting elemental mercury (Hg0) to oxidized mercury, a form that can readily be captured by the existing air pollution control device. The gas-phase oxidation rates of Hg0 by Br2 decreased with increasing temperatures. 15 صفحه اولFluoride Exposure Compromises Gas Exchange of Plants
Fluorine (F) stands out for its phytotoxic potential, because it accumulates in plants, changes enzymes activity, reduces chlorophyll content and, consequently, affects growth and yield of crop plants.
